What Are Pimple Patches?

Pimple patches are small, sticker-like treatments designed to help heal acne. They are made with special ingredients that absorb oil, pus, and bacteria from pimples, speeding up the healing process.

Most pimple patches are clear or slightly tinted, making them discreet enough to wear during the day. Some even come with medicated ingredients to fight acne while protecting the skin.

How Do Pimple Patches Work?

Pimple patches work by creating a protective barrier over the blemish. This does two important things:

  1. Prevents you from touching and picking at the pimple, reducing the risk of scarring and infection.
  2. Absorbs fluids and bacteria from the breakout, helping to flatten the pimple faster.

Most patches use hydrocolloid, a moisture-absorbing material that draws out impurities while keeping the skin hydrated. Some patches also include ingredients like:

  • Salicylic acid : Helps unclog pores and reduce inflammation.
  • Tea tree oil : A natural antibacterial agent that fights acne-causing bacteria.
  • Niacinamide : Reduces redness and calms irritated skin.

Types of Pimple Patches

Not all pimple patches work the same way. Here are the two main types:

1. Hydrocolloid Patches (Best for Whiteheads)

These patches work best on pus-filled pimples (whiteheads). They absorb fluid from the blemish and help it heal faster.

  • Best for: Whiteheads, small pimples
  • Not effective for deep, cystic acne

2. Medicated Patches (Best for Inflamed Pimples)

These patches contain acne-fighting ingredients like salicylic acid or benzoyl peroxide. They work to reduce swelling, kill bacteria, and prevent breakouts from getting worse.

  • Best for: Red, inflamed pimples
  • May cause dryness or irritation for sensitive skin

Do Pimple Patches Actually Work?

  • Yes, but only for certain types of pimples. Pimple patches work best for:
  • Whiteheads – They draw out pus and speed up healing.
  • Early-stage pimples – They reduce swelling before a breakout worsens.
  • Preventing picking – If you have a habit of touching your face, patches act as a protective shield.

However, they are not very effective for deep, cystic acne (painful bumps under the skin). Those require stronger treatments like prescription creams or dermatologist care.

How to Use Pimple Patches for Best Results

To get the most out of your pimple patches, follow these simple steps:

  • Wash your face: Cleanse your skin to remove dirt and oil.
    Dry the area: Make sure the pimple is completely dry before applying the patch.
  • Apply the patch: Stick the patch directly onto the pimple.
  • Leave it on for at least 6-8 hours: Overnight is best for maximum results.
  • Remove and replace – If the patch turns white or full of fluid, replace it with a new one.

Final Thoughts

Pimple patches can be a great quick fix for certain types of acne, especially whiteheads and small breakouts. They work by absorbing pus and protecting the skin, which can speed up the healing process. However, they’re not a miracle cure for all types of acne—deep, cystic pimples require stronger treatments.

If you’re looking for an easy way to shrink a pimple overnight, pimple patches are definitely worth a try. Just make sure to choose the right type for your skin and acne needs!
